History of Horchata

The origins of horchata date back to ancient times, with variations of the drink found in different cultures around the world. The Mexican version of horchata is believed to have been influenced by the Spanish horchata, which is made from tiger nuts (chufa).

Over the years, horchata has evolved into a beloved beverage in Mexico and other Latin American countries. It is often served chilled, making it a refreshing choice during hot weather. How to Make Horchata Cannons

Making horchata cannons at home is a fun and rewarding process. Here is a simple step-by-step guide to creating your own horchata cannons:

  1. Prepare the horchata mixture by blending soaked rice, milk, sugar, vanilla, and cinnamon.
  2. Strain the mixture to remove any solids, resulting in a smooth horchata.
  3. Choose your cannon vessel, which can be made from edible materials like cookie dough or waffle cones.
  4. Fill the cannon with the prepared horchata.
  5. Serve immediately and enjoy the fun of drinking from a cannon!

Ingredients for Horchata Cannons

To make delicious horchata cannons, you will need the following ingredients:

  • 1 cup of rice (soaked for at least 3 hours)
  • 4 cups of water
  • 1 cup of milk (dairy or non-dairy)
  • 1/2 cup of sugar (adjust to taste)
  • 1 teaspoon of vanilla extract
  • 1 teaspoon of ground cinnamon
  • Edible cannon vessels (e.g., cookie dough or waffle cones)
